Obverse description Laureate bust of King George I facing right, wearing classical armour with ornate shoulder clasp and flowing drapery, with long curled hair. The Latin legend encircles the effigy within a raised rim, and the engraver's initials IC appear at the bottom of the field.

Reverse script Latin
Reverse lettering PACIS . ARBITER. INTER . GERMAN : TURC : ET . VENET : AD . PASSAROWITZ . 1718.
(Translation: The Mediator of the Peace, between the Germans, Turks, and Venetians at Passarowitz, 1718.)
